Maddison to miss majority of season with torn ACL

Leicester City midfielder James Maddison has been dealt a major blow as he has been ruled out for the majority of the season due to a torn ACL. The 24-year-old suffered the injury during training earlier this week and scans revealed the extent of the damage.

Maddison, who has been a key player for Leicester City in recent seasons, will now face a lengthy spell on the sidelines as he recovers from the injury. The news comes as a huge blow to Leicester City as they look to compete in both domestic and European competitions throughout the season.

The club has confirmed that Maddison will undergo surgery to repair the ACL and will begin his rehabilitation process immediately. Manager Brendan Rodgers has expressed his disappointment at losing such an important player for a significant period of time.

Despite the setback, Rodgers remains confident in the depth of his squad and believes that other players will have the opportunity to step up in Maddison’s absence. The midfielder’s absence will certainly be felt, but Leicester City will have to adapt and find ways to cope without him.

Meanwhile, Maddison has vowed to work hard and make a successful recovery in order to return stronger than ever for Leicester City. The midfielder has received support from fans and teammates during this difficult time and is determined to come back even better.
